      I want to make a complaint about failure to rectify defects by my developer but the Fair Trading website wants the developer’s ABN and they don’t seem to have one.  Instead, the ABN is for the holding company that owns the developer. Is that the correct entity to pursue as they seem to be a couple of steps removed?

        I’m not sure what steps you have taken to determine the ABN. If you had a contract with the developer, then they would have to have an ABN. If they didn’t they weren’t/aren’t complying with the law.

        Go to the ABN Lookup site and search for it there.https://abr.business.gov.au
